How does the TC Light Chevy Cruise work?

It does this by detecting when the wheels are slipping and then adjusting engine power and braking to help the driver regain control.

The system uses sensors to monitor wheel speed, vehicle speed, steering wheel position, and yaw rate. When the system detects that one or more wheels is losing traction, it will adjust engine power and braking to help the driver regain control.

Can I drive with the traction control light on?

You can still drive the vehicle, but should take care in adverse weather conditions. 

Typically it is caused by a bad ABS or wheel speed sensor, but it can also be caused by a tire being extremely low on air, and may come on when switching to the mini spare tire because of the difference in diameter.
